The postcode NP11 6FG is located in Caerphilly It was introduced in June 1999 and is an active postcode. NP11 6FG is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

NP11 6FG is one of the most de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 0.2 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of NP11 6FG as Constrained city dwellers > White communities > Outer city hardship.

The closest road name to NP11 6FG is Church Road which is centered 48 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Top Club and is 139 m away. The closest railway station is Risca & Pontymister Rail Station, 1.03 km away.

The local pub for residents of NP11 6FG is Exchange Inn and is 155 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Satisfactory on November 7, 2018. The nearest takeaway food is available from JJ's Burger Bar and is 155 m dist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Good on November 3, 2021.

100%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 3 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.7 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for NP11 6FG is covered by the Gwent police force association and Aneurin Bevan University Health Board is Local Health Board (LHB) / Community Health Partnership (CHP) / Local Commissioning Group (LCG) or Primary Healthcare Directorate (PHD).
